Up for sale is my low mileage Suzuki GT380 3 cylinder 2 stroke sport bike. I found this bike 4 years ago after it was sitting in the owners basement for nearly 30 years! Having had a bad experience riding and falling down on the bike twice, he decided to park it in the basement corner with just over 1800 miles on it! This Bike retains all its original patina except the following items to freshen it up for ridding fun on the twisties----complete carb/petcock rebuild, new tires, chain, filter and all fluids. This bike is a blast to drive on the back road "toot" of your choice. She's got oil injection so no mixing ever required. Also these were built as a kick start only and she starts easily. The pictures make the bike look almost perfect but shes a real nice looking rider and not a show bike. On the right side of the bike due to the drops there is a scuff on the brake lever and on the lid for the brake master cylinder. The leg mount on that side for the headlight bucket has also been straightened. Also the tank has a small dent under the "suzuki" badge.Other than that she really does show pretty well for a 38 year old machine. Even has the factory "Suzuki" stamped mirrors, no aftermarket. Suzuki Forms Joint Venture for Developing Fuel Cell Technology

Tue, 07 Feb 2012

Suzuki announced it is partnering with U.K.-based Intelligent Energy Holdings to form a joint venture for developing fuel cell systems. The new joint venture, SMILE FC System Corporation, will work on developing fuel cell systems for both motorcycles and automobiles. Intelligent Energy, with its fuel cell expertise and Suzuki, with its mass production capabilities, will each have 50% share of SMILE FC.

2013 Suzuki Hayabusa ABS Recall Expands to US

Mon, 29 Jul 2013

Suzuki Motor of America has recalled the 2013 Hayabusa because of a problem with its anti-lock brake system. A Hayabusa recall was previously announced for the Canadian market, and it was no surprise a similar recall was announced for the U.S., as the issue traces back to a single part supplier, affecting several models from multiple manufacturers. The Suzuki Hayabusa is just one of several models from multiple manufacturers affected by a manufacturing error by ABS part supplier Nissin.
